Ani Katz is a highly talented American author, renowned for her psychological suspense novels. Born and raised on the South Shore of Long Island, Katz has established herself as a significant voice in contemporary literature. Her writing is characterized by its intricate plotting, nuanced characters, and insightful exploration of the human psyche.
In addition to her work as a writer, Katz is also an accomplished photographer and teacher. She holds an MFA in photography from Columbia College Chicago and a BA from Yale University, reflecting her diverse artistic interests and talents. Katz's background in photography is particularly evident in her writing, which often features vivid and evocative descriptions of people and places.
Katz's upbringing on Long Island has had a significant influence on her work. Many of her novels explore the complexities and contradictions of suburban life, drawing on her own experiences growing up in the area. Through her writing, Katz offers a unique and compelling perspective on this often-stereotyped setting, shedding light on the hidden tensions and desires that simmer beneath the surface.
Katz currently resides in Brooklyn, New York, where she continues to write, teach, and pursue her passion for photography.
